SERENGETI NATIONAL PARK

About Serengeti

The Serengeti is globally renowned for its Great Migration, one of the most dramatic wildlife spectacles in the world. Each year, over 1.5 million wildebeest, 200,000 zebras, and thousands of gazelles migrate across the Serengeti's vast plains, moving in a circular route between Tanzania and Kenya in search of fresh grazing. Wildlife and Landscape: The Serengeti is also home to large predator populations, including lions, cheetahs, and leopards. The park's open savannahs, scattered with acacia trees and kopjes (granite outcrops), provide a quintessential African landscape.
